Food Resources
In the field of food resources, we utilize our supply bases in North America, Asia, Australia, South America and elsewhere to export a range of foods such as grains, sugar, coffee and livestock products to Japan and third party countries.
While there are fears of pressure on global supply and demand for food resources given rising populations, primarily in the emerging economies, there is also a growing consumer need for food safety. As it becomes increasingly important to secure locations in producing areas from the perspectives of both quantity and quality (safety), ITOCHU is advancing initiatives in producing areas such as building an export grain terminal in the United States, and taking an equity position in a manufacturer of dairy products in Australia to build points for a stable and continuous supply of raw materials. In the future, we seek to contribute to society by continuing to build stable supply systems for food resources.
